| Description | Film of the original North Dakota State Capitol burning on December 28, 1930. Also includes removal of the building's cornerstone, dynamiting of the capitol building ruins, and the signing of a bill by Governor George Shafer to build the new capitol building. |

| Biography/History | Early on Sunday morning, December 28, 1930, the capitol building's janitor heard a loud cracking noise. Looking around, he found nothing, but when he went outside, he saw flames leaping from the Senate Chambers on the fourth floor. Though he called the fire department right away, the building was much too engulfed in flames to be saved. The fire destroyed the building except for the two lower floors of the north wing. |
